Job Purpose: 

 As part of DePuy Synthes Network Edge strategy we are increasing global Manufacturing capacity within the DPS Orthopaedic franchise. As part of that initiative, we are now recruiting for a Senior Engineer to execute capacity expansion projects. 

 This role will execute engineering deliverables in support of large-scale manufacturing capacity projects that will yield stable, reliable and cost-effective manufacturing process meeting projects FPO’s of capacity, product cost, budget and timeline. The scope of this position will include both project delivery as well as ensuring knowledge transfer to developing manufacturing site staff and will work in collaboration with the existing DPS functional organization to ensure standardization and the implementation of Best-in-Class practices. 

1.    Key Responsibilities: 

  • Supporting delivery of robust and fully developed and qualified orthopaedic implant manufacturing processes to Network Edge projects 

  • Ensure that all project activities are conducted in line with procedures and controls outlined in the QMS and that the quality and performance of the product conforms to specified standards and in compliance with the recognized Regulatory Standards for relevant markets. 

  • Collaborate with functional stakeholders to ensure that technical, validation and regulatory strategies are implemented in an efficient and compliant manner and at an appropriate risk level 

  • Partner with Regulatory to execute the strategy necessary for all filings, inspections, and registrations in multiple sites and countries. 

  • Communicates with internal and external partners to coordinate and execute project plans.  

  • Provides technical leadership and supports execution of EHS&S policies and procedures 

  • Supporting technical collaboration across functions 

  • Leads effective and timely communication processes and stakeholder management processes within the project scope and ensures project and program activities are consistently documented.
